Mental Performance Partnership

Braden Bishop

The Northwest Nationals Development Academy is proud to partner with Braden Bishop to provide student-athletes with comprehensive mental performance training throughout the school year.

A standout at the University of Washington, Braden earned All-Pac-12 and All-Pac-12 Defensive Team honors while establishing himself as one of the premier outfielders in college baseball. He was selected by the Seattle Mariners in the 3rd round of the 2015 MLB Draft, advanced through the Mariners organization, and competed at the Major League Baseball level with Seattle after a successful professional career built on elite defense, preparation, and relentless work ethic.

Drawing from his experiences competing at both the collegiate and professional levels, Braden will help student-athletes develop the mental skills necessary to perform consistently under pressure. Sessions will focus on confidence, resilience, focus, emotional regulation, competitive routines, leadership, communication, and strategies for overcoming adversity, providing athletes with practical tools they can apply in training, competition, academics, and everyday life.

Throughout the year, student-athletes will participate in structured mental performance sessions designed to strengthen self-awareness, improve decision-making, develop leadership qualities, and build the mental toughness required to compete at the highest levels of the game.

This partnership reflects the Northwest Nationals Development Academy's commitment to developing complete student-athletes by investing in every aspect of their growth, including mental performance, physical development, recovery, academics, leadership, and character.
